A compact and lightweight (≈ 1.8 kg) 100 mm angle grinder designed for precision work in tight or raised spaces. Equipped with a comfortable paddle switch, this model is available in both transformer‑safe 110 V and standard 240 V variants—select the correct version for your power supply.
720 W high-efficiency motor delivering up to 11,000 rpm for effective cutting and grinding
100 mm disc compatibility (standard M10 spindle), max disc thickness of 6.4 mm
Ergonomic slim barrel grip, making it ideal for controlled, fatigue-free handling
Paddle-style on/off switch for intuitive control
Durable labyrinth motor sealing and zig-zag varnish protect internal components from dust
20° angled side handle for enhanced control and user comfort
Quick-change spindle lock for efficient disc swaps
Supplied with grinding/cutting disc, side handle, guard, lock nut and wrench

Metal fabrication, weld cleaning, surface prep, and light masonry smoothing
Trade use in tight or elevated working conditions (e.g. scaffolding, ceiling access)
Environments requiring compact tools that adapt for both 110 V and 240 V power systems
Ensure you select the correct voltage (110 V or 240 V); models are not interchangeable
Use only 100 mm discs rated for up to 11,000 rpm and wear appropriate PPE when operating
